Indians of North America Layered Curriculum
Marilyn Washington
Lake Elementary
St. Amant, La.
Objectives: The learner will
be able to give examples of early cultures and settlements that existed
in North America prior to contact with Europeans (H-1B-M1). The learner
will be able to identify and compare historic Indian groups of the
East, Southwest, Northwest, Artic, Great Plains, and Eastern Woodlands
regions at the beginning of European exploration - The learner will be
able to describe the origins and expansion of ancient American empires
(i.e. Inca, Maya) and complex societies in the Americas (e.g. Aztec)
Level C
Choose 1 from 1-3 (5 pts)
1. Participate in lecture and complete notes
2. Listen to notes on tape and respond to questions
3. Participate and complete activities in a
Literature circle.
Choose 1 from 4-7 (5pts)
4. Make vocabulary flash cards.
5. Create a crossword puzzle using vocabulary words
6. Record your vocabulary words and their meaning on
tape.
7. Use the vocabulary words in sentences.
**Everyone will complete 8, 9, 10,11 (10 pts each)
8. Use a graphic organizer to compare and contrast
the Incas, Mayas and the Aztecs.
9. Compare the various historic Indian groups
discussed in our lecture.
10. Make a poster or powerpoint that gives examples
of early cultures and settlements that existed in North America before
the Europeans came.
11. Complete two of the assigned worksheets
Choose 2 from 12-16 (10 pts each)
12. Design totem pole.
13. Design an Indian paper doll that reflects early
culture.
14. Choose an Indian tribe and compose a song to
describe them.
15. Design an invitation that explains what a
potlatch is and invites others to share in one with you.
16. Design an ethnic Indian costume.
***Everyone does #17 (15 pts.)
17. Create an Indians of North America booklet.
You should have a cover page and back page. In the booklet
include each region and write about the Native Americans that lived in
that region. You may use a variety of resources to complete this
assignment.
***Everyone takes one form of the written test
18. Written Test—(100 pts. Not included on grading
scale)
Level B Choose 1 from 1-2
and 1 from 3-4: (15 pts each)
1. Create a Native American board game. Follow
instructions on handout. (15pts)
2. Create an American Indian leather painting.
Follow instructions on handout.
3. Imagine you are a member of an Iroquois tribe.
Write a speech to get people to join the confederation.
4. Imagine that you are a member of the Hopi
tribe who is living through a drought. Write a letter to a friend
that describes how the drought is affecting your life.
Level A Choose 1 (20 pts )
1. Were the Americans Indians abused?
2. Summarize 2 recent magazine, journal or internet
articles on Indians.
Grading Scale: 118-135 = A
92-117 B
70-92 C
49-69 D
Below 49 = F
